I urge you not to buy the V3 without an audition. It is very different than you would expect. Extremely dark sounding. Nothing like the traditional Beyer sound. It is also 25 ohm instead of their classic 600 ohm T1 v1 and v2. I think this was an attempt to get more into the plug into portable devices like your phone. You must hear before buying.

A pads? Is that the velour pads?
Using Velour on my 1770. Most comfy
Both sets of pads included with the DT 1990 are velour, but they sound different. This review comes closest to my opinion of the DT 1990 Pro and has photos of the pads, with a good description of their sound quality. The only thing I would add is that the B pads are more likely to add sibilance, IME.
